1.13.11.85: exo-cleaving rubber dioxygenase

This is an abbreviated version!
For detailed information about exo-cleaving rubber dioxygenase, go to the full flat file.

Word Map on EC 1.13.11.85

Reaction

cis-1,4-polyisoprene
+ n O2 = n (4Z,8Z)-4,8-dimethyl-12-oxotrideca-4,8-dienal

Synonyms

heme-dependent rubber oxygenase, LATA, poly(cis-1,4-isoprene)-cleavage enzyme, roxA, RoxB, RubA, rubber oxygenase, rubber oxygenase A

reoxygenation of the enzyme, that is deoxygenated by the addition of stoichiometric amounts of the reductant dithionite, can be achieved simply by incubation under an oxygen-containing gas atmosphere. Oxidized (deoxygenated) enzyme can also be reoxygenated by the presence of a slight molar excess of H2O2 within minutes. The enzyme retains its activity in the fully oxidized low-spin state
